Obituary for Edward J. Landry

HALFMOON Edward J. Landry, born January 23rd 1992, of Plank Rd., passed away unexpectedly on Wednesday December 28th 2022 at Samaritan Hospital surrounded by his loving family. He is the son of Dennis M. Landry Sr. and Nancy A. Dame Landry of Halfmoon. He was a 2010 graduate of Shenendehowa High School and received his Associates’ Degree from Hudson Valley Community College.

Eddie was a Blackjack Dealer at Rivers Casino in Schenectady for the past year. Prior to that he was employed at Ducommun Aerostructures Inc. in Coxsackie.

Eddie was an avid sports enthusiast and loved the Dallas Cowboys. He was like greased lightning on the soccer field when he played in rec leagues. He was also a cheerleader at Shenendehowa High School. Eddie greatly enjoyed fishing, hiking, and going golfing and bowling with his family and friends.
